Personal Experience in United States Map Plains

One of my favorite memories from traveling in the United States Map Plains was visiting the town of Deadwood, South Dakota. This historic gold rush town is now a popular tourist destination, with a lively downtown area full of restaurants, shops, and casinos. However, it still maintains its Wild West charm, with daily reenactments of shootouts and other events from the town’s past.
